ACCIDENTS NEWS

  • The northbound exit ramp on the 1600 block of North Harvey Mitchell Parkway leading to Highway 21 is closed indefinitely after a sinkhole was found. The Texas Department of Transportation is assessing repairs—drivers are advised to use alternate routes.  KXXV

CRIME NEWS

  • A Bryan man named Olajuwon Mason was sentenced Friday to 90 years for violent crimes including domestic assault and unlawful gun possession—he fled after a 2022 attack, was caught in January, and lifetime protective orders were issued to protect his ex-girlfriend and her sister.  KXXV

EDUCATION NEWS

  • The Bryan ISD Board of Trustees reviewed plans for a potential $400 million bond during a special meeting Monday afternoon—if approved, the district will decide whether to move forward this fall.  The Eagle
